Multi-bln-dollar Project of Dolphin Energy

Dolphin Energy Limited, a joint venture between Total, Occidental Petroleum Corp and Offset Group of OAE; is going to sell natural gas to the southern Gulf emirate of Ras al-Khaimah starting from March 2005.

Around 40 mln cubic feet of natural gas -- initially from Oman -- is be supplied daily through to the end of July 2007, after Qatari gas comes online, the company said in a statement.

Dolphin is building a multi-bln-dollar regional network to export gas via a submerged pipeline from Qatar, which has the world's third-largest gas reserves, to Abu Dhabi, and then on to Dubai, Oman and eventually Pakistan.

The project is expected to come into play in 2006.
